About my libraryThe American Information Resource Center (AIRC) Lahore is a research and reference service for Pakistan government officials, journalists, researchers and others with a professional interest in the United States. The AIRC collection includes online and CD-ROM databases, an up-to-date reference books collection, video collection, recent U.S. government documents and extensive periodicals collection online.
The AIRC can assist in locating and retrieving information about the U.S, such as U.S. law or legal decisions, testimony before the U.S. Congress, U.S. policy toward Pakistan, South Asia or other regions, speeches and statements by the U.S. President or other U.S. officials, treaties between the U.S. and Pakistan, biographical information on American political, cultural and business leaders, recent articles from hundreds of American publications, web sites for official U.S. government policy and much more!
A qualified bilingual information resource specialist will assist you with inquiries and research by telephone, fax, mail or e-mail using the latest electronic resources. The Center can also draw on specialized materials through a network of U.S. Embassy Information Resource Centers and contacts in the United States.
The AIRC is an integral part of the Public Affairs Section of the U.S. Consulate Lahore, which carries out a variety of activities designed to promote a better understanding of the policies, values, institutions, and culture of the United States. The AIRC aims to build bridges of understanding between Pakistan and the United States, bridges that will increase each nation's perception of the heritage, customs and culture of the other.
